23, May 2012 - Clark, IN Southwest Michigan Links: Indiana man sentenced for his role in killing a Buchanan emu; Dogwood Fes
Jack Keldsen was sentenced to 90 days in jail and three years probation Monday in Berrien County Trial Court in Niles. According to the South Bend Tribune, Kelsden and co-defendant Thomas Clark had been drinking when they decided to ride an emu ...

23, May 2012 - Convict seeks new trial in manhole killings - Indianapolis Star
South Bend A Northern Indiana man is seeking a new trial in the murders of four homeless men whose bodies were dumped into manholes. Randy Reeder, 56, South Bend, was sentenced in September 2007 to 260 years in prison after co-defendant Daniel ...
